- Chosen `reject` parameters are now saved in the generated HTML reports (#839 by @larsoner)
- Added saving of clean raw data in addition to epochs (#840 by @larsoner)
- Added saving of detected blink and cardiac events used to calculate SSP projectors (#840 by @larsoner)
- Improved event table formatting in the HTML reports (#853 by @larsoner)
- Added [`noise_cov_method`][mne_bids_pipeline._config.noise_cov_method] to allow for the use of methods other than `"shrunk"` for noise covariance estimation (#854 by @larsoner)

- Fix bug where raw, empty-room, and custom noise covariances were errantly calculated on data without ICA or SSP applied (#840 by @larsoner)
- Fix bug where multiple channel types (e.g., MEG and EEG) were not handled correctly in decoding (#853 by @larsoner)
- Fix bug where the previous default for [`ica_n_components`][mne_bids_pipeline._config.ica_n_components] of `0.8` was too conservative, changed the default to `None` to match MNE-Python (#853 by @larsoner)
- Fix bug where the events table for the average subject could overflow in reports (#854 by @larsoner)

noise_cov_method: Literal[
"shrunk",
"empirical",
"diagonal_fixed",
"oas",
"ledoit_wolf",
"factor_analysis",
"shrinkage",
"pca",
"auto",
] = "shrunk"
"""
The noise covariance estimation method to use. See the MNE-Python documentation
of `mne.compute_covariance` for details.
"""
